Bellbrae then and now
Side-by-side ABS Census comparison for Bellbrae, VIC (postcode 3228) — how the suburb looked across Census years from 2011 to 2021.
Population
Census 2011 → 2016 → 2021
+65.4% over 10 years
| Metric | 2011 | 2016 | 2021 | Change (→2021) |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Population | 814 | 865 | 1,346 | +532 · +65.4% |
| Median age | 44 | 52 | 52 | +8 · +18.2% |
| Median household income | $1,325/wk | $1,288/wk | $1,556/wk | +$231 · +17.4% |
| Median personal income | $562/wk | $651/wk | $776/wk | +$214 · +38.1% |
| Median rent | $200/wk | $300/wk | $380/wk | +$180 · +90% |
| Median mortgage | $1,733/mo | $2,029/mo | $2,300/mo | +$567 · +32.7% |
| Average household size | 2.8 | 2.5 | 2.5 | -0.3 · -10.7% |
Change is measured from the earliest available Census year to 2021 for each metric.
